Isi artikel
The first generation of e-learning or web-based learning programs focused on presenting physical classroom-based instructional content over thye internet. furthermore, first-generation e-learning (digitally delivered learning) programs tended to be a repetition or compilation of online versions of classroom-based courses. the experience gained from the first-genetaion of e-learning, often riddled with long sequences of'page-turner' content and point-and-click quizzes, is giving rise to the realization that a single mode of instructional delivery may not provide sufficient choices, engagement, social contact, relevance, and context needed to faciliate successful learning and performance.
